Swimming: Coetzé breaks another African record to reach final

# Swimming: South Africa’s world champion swimmer Pieter Coetzé has broken another African record to qualify as the fastest finalist in the 200-meter backstroke at the World Aquatics Championship in Singapore. He won the gold medal in the 100-meter backstroke with another African record earlier this week. Kaylene Corbett stormed to 4th in her semifinal in the 200-meter breaststroke to qualify 7th fastest for the final. Both finals will take place tomorrow.
